Question to the Northern Ireland Office:

To ask Her Majesty's Government on what date they plan to hold the next British-Irish Intergovernmental Conference.

This question was answered on 23rd April 2021

The British-Irish Intergovernmental Conference is an important element of Strand Three of the Belfast/Good Friday Agreement, and stands to promote bilateral cooperation at all levels on all matters of mutual interest within the competence of the UK and Irish Governments.

We will of course look for the appropriate time for the next BIIGC, especially in the context of strengthening the bilateral relationship between the UK and Ireland, now that we have left the EU.
